<p>Z-Mom, this is an example that unveils a weakness of the CC internal search engine. However, all hope is not lost … there is a reason Google is worth a couple a gadzillion dollars.</p>
<p>I you do not have the Google Toolbar, I’d suggest downloading it. On the toolbar, look next to the Go button, and check the funny character that looks like a key with bug eyes. That button should say “Search only on xxx” XXX being the site you are on. This should be CC. </p>
<p>Now run the search with the various spelling of St John’s. As you fill the Google search box, you should see a number of typical suggestions. </p>
<p>For example, I used St Johns University</p>
